Enroll Course

100% Online Study
Web & Video Lectures
Earn Diploma Certificate
Access to Job Openings
Access to CV Builder



The Power Of Self-hosted Password Managers For Your Business

Business Intelligence, Internet/Cyber Security. 

In today’s fast-paced, digital-first world, businesses are facing an increasing number of cybersecurity threats. Managing passwords securely has become a vital component of overall corporate security, particularly as organizations scale and become more reliant on digital tools. While cloud-based password managers offer convenience, they introduce certain risks—especially when it comes to data security and control. Self-hosted password managers, on the other hand, provide a more secure, customizable, and controlled environment, making them the preferred choice for many businesses. In this article, we’ll dive into the power of self-hosted password managers and how they can benefit your business.

Why control over data is critical for businesses

One of the most compelling reasons to choose a self-hosted password manager is the complete control it provides over sensitive business data. Unlike cloud-based solutions, which store information on third-party servers, self-hosted password managers like Passwork ensure that your passwords are housed within your own infrastructure. This means you are not reliant on an external provider to safeguard your data, and you have the flexibility to implement your own security protocols.

Data sovereignty and compliance with regulations

For businesses in industries with stringent regulatory requirements—such as healthcare, finance, or legal services—data sovereignty is a key consideration. Self hosted password vaults allow businesses to store passwords and sensitive data within specific jurisdictions, ensuring compliance with laws such as the General Data Protection Regulation (GDPR) in the European Union, the Health Insurance Portability and Accountability Act (HIPAA) in the United States, or the California Consumer Privacy Act (CCPA).

By managing your data in-house, you can ensure that it aligns with both internal security standards and external legal requirements. This level of control not only enhances security but also simplifies compliance, reducing the risk of penalties associated with data breaches or mismanagement.

Enhanced security features to protect your business

Security is the core concern for most businesses when it comes to managing passwords. Cloud-based solutions, while offering convenience, often present vulnerabilities due to their centralized nature. Self-hosted password managers provide advanced security features that are essential for organizations handling sensitive information.

Advanced encryption and customizable security policies

A major advantage of self-hosted password managers is the use of advanced encryption protocols, such as AES-256 encryption, to safeguard data. Passwork, for instance, encrypts passwords before they are stored, ensuring that even if unauthorized individuals gain access to the system, they cannot read the data.

Furthermore, self-hosted solutions enable businesses to set custom security policies. Whether it’s defining password complexity requirements, setting password expiration periods, or restricting access based on user roles, these policies can be tailored to meet your organization’s specific needs. This level of customization allows for better protection against internal threats and reduces the risk of password misuse.

Mitigating external and internal threats

Businesses today face threats not only from external actors such as hackers but also from insiders who may have unauthorized access to sensitive data. Self-hosted password managers like Passwork provide granular control over user permissions, allowing administrators to determine who can access specific vaults or folders. This helps prevent unauthorized users from gaining access to sensitive information, reducing the risk of both internal breaches and external attacks.

Additionally, because self-hosted solutions operate within your company’s own infrastructure, the risk of a data breach due to vulnerabilities in a third-party provider’s system is virtually eliminated.

Tailored solutions for business scalability

Every business is unique, and as organizations grow, their needs evolve. Self-hosted password managers offer flexibility that cloud-based solutions cannot, making them ideal for businesses of all sizes. Whether you’re a small startup or a large enterprise, the ability to scale your password management solution as your business grows is invaluable.

Customizable user roles and permissions

Self-hosted password managers provide businesses with the flexibility to assign specific roles and permissions to users based on their job functions. For instance, IT administrators may have full access to all password vaults, while marketing teams may only need access to certain external platforms. This ensures that employees only have access to the information they need, minimizing the risk of accidental or malicious data exposure.

Passwork offers real-time collaboration features, allowing teams to securely share passwords with each other. This is particularly beneficial in organizations where different departments need access to shared credentials but require strict access control.

Seamless scalability as your business grows

One of the key advantages of self-hosted password managers is their ability to scale with your business. As you add more users, vaults, and sensitive data, the system can expand without compromising security or performance. This scalability is especially important for enterprises that anticipate rapid growth or handle large volumes of sensitive information.

Passwork’s infrastructure is designed to support both small teams and large corporations, ensuring that your password management solution can grow alongside your business needs.

Detailed auditing and monitoring for compliance

Compliance with industry regulations is crucial for businesses operating in sectors like healthcare, finance, or legal services. Self-hosted password managers provide detailed auditing and monitoring features, enabling administrators to track user activity and access to sensitive information. This is particularly important for regulatory compliance, as many laws require businesses to maintain comprehensive logs of how data is accessed and managed.

Real-time activity monitoring and reporting

Passwork offers detailed audit logs that track when passwords were accessed, by whom, and under what circumstances. These logs are invaluable for detecting suspicious activity, preventing insider threats, and ensuring compliance with external regulations. With real-time monitoring capabilities, businesses can identify potential security risks early and take swift action to prevent any breaches.

The ability to generate compliance reports quickly also makes it easier for businesses to pass security audits and demonstrate adherence to industry standards.

Conclusion

The power of self-hosted password managers lies in the enhanced control, security, and flexibility they provide. For businesses that need to maintain compliance with regulations, mitigate internal and external security threats, and customize their password management solutions, self-hosted options like Passwork offer an ideal solution. By opting for a self-hosted password manager, your business can ensure that sensitive data is stored securely, user permissions are properly managed, and compliance is maintained. 

Corporate Training for Business Growth and Schools